Tomatoe Rotini Soup
4 c chicken broth
4 c. tomatoe juice (I use spicy tomatoe juice, fareway has it)
1 Tbsp. dried basil
1 tsp. salt
1/2 tsp. dried oregano
1/4 tsp.pepper
2 carrot, choppped
1 medium onion, chopped
1 c sliced mushrooms
2 garlic cloves
1 can diced tomatoes, undrained
1 lb. Italian sausage, browned (I put it in the food chopper after cooking it, to get it fine)
1 1/2c Rotini
Shredded parmesan cheese to garnish with

Put everything in crockpot except Rotini and cheese.  I put in chopped Zuchinni also.
Cover and cook on low 8-9 hours
Stir in pasta and increase heat to high.  Cover and cook 20 minutes or until past is tender.
Sprinkle with parmesan cheese.
